mysql datetime类型 按格式在页面输出

Posted mytangyh

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了mysql datetime类型 按格式在页面输出相关的知识,希望对你有一定的参考价值。

mysql datetime类型对应java Date类型   java.util.Date类型会显示时间戳 java.sql.Date 只显示年月日不显示时分秒

技术图片

 

 

只需要重写get方法 就能按格式输出

实体类中 定义Date类型 导入  java.util.Date包

private Date game_begintime;
private Date game_endtime;

添加格式化代码

public String formatTime(Date date) {
        SimpleDateFormat ft = new SimpleDateFormat("yyyy-MM-dd HH:mm" );
        String fmdate = ft.format(date);
        return fmdate;
    }

重写get方法

public String getGame_begintime() {
        return formatTime(game_begintime);
    }
    public void setGame_begintime(Date game_begintime) {
    this.game_begintime = game_begintime;
}
public String getGame_endtime() {
    return formatTime(game_endtime);
}
public void setGame_endtime(Date game_endtime) {
    this.game_endtime = game_endtime;
}

技术图片

 

以上是关于mysql datetime类型 按格式在页面输出的主要内容,如果未能解决你的问题,请参考以下文章

为啥我页面保存的年月日,Mysql数据库里正确的,提取到页面的时候跟数据库的不一样,时间是date类型的

Mysql时间字段格式如何选择,TIMESTAMP,DATETIME,INT?

MySQL 是不是会自动重新格式化插入到 DATETIME 类型列中的日期?

C# 关于DateTime类型 精确到毫秒

从mysql中取出的时间为datetime类型,在页面显示却是object

java怎么使用日期格式化将时间插入mysql datetime数据类型中?